Camping Tent Set-Up Prep Work



Before setting up your outdoor camping tent, consider gathering all necessary equipment and choosing a suitable area for pitching it. Ensure glamping tents have your outdoor tents, risks, individual lines, a club, and a ground tarp. Looking for any type of tears or missing out on pieces in your tent is essential before going out.

Locate a flat area free of rocks, sticks, and other debris to ensure a comfortable resting surface area and avoid damages to your tent floor. Try to find an area that's slightly elevated to prevent potential water merging in case of rain.

Furthermore, look the location for any type of overhanging threats like dead branches or rocks that could drop. Clear the ground of any type of sharp items that could penetrate the camping tent flooring. Bear in mind to orient your tent entrance away from the wind direction for much better air flow and comfort.

When you have your gear and location arranged, you'll prepare to begin establishing your tent efficiently for a relaxing camping experience.

Quick and Easy Take-Down Techniques



When you're ready to take down your outdoor camping outdoor tents, begin by eliminating the risks and detaching the posts complying with the reverse order of assembly. Begin by loosening up the stress on the rainfly or camping tent body and folding them in the direction of the center of the tent.

Next off, collapse the poles by carefully pushing down on the joints and folding them nicely. Remember to clean down any type of dust or dampness to maintain your outdoor tents in good condition.

After falling down the posts, fold up the outdoor tents body or rainfly right into a portable dimension. It's useful to have an assigned stuff sack for every component to keep them arranged.

When every little thing is packed, make certain to inspect the campsite for any small things like risks or garbage that might've been left.
